Day 2 : SACRED VALLEY TOUR
This morning we go to Chinchero, a place sacred to the Incas because it is the mythical birthplace of the rainbow. Inhabitants live amongst almost untouched Inca constructions in the same way that our ancestors lived. In this weaving village, local people have preserved a living heritage expressed in the handcrafted textiles. Artisans from Chinchero are happy to show you their ancient technique of how the wool of alpaca and sheep is prepared, washed, spun, dyed, and woven into their works of art. Then we will go to Moray, an important Inca site whose multi-terraces architecture made it an advanced bio-agricultural laboratory in its time. Enjoy the natural beauty while you marvel at the mysterious circular terraces, which some historians believe were created as mini-microclimates used to grow different crops. After exploring Moray, we will go to the incredible salt ponds of Maras. Originally mined by the Incas, these ancient and colorful pools are now individually owned and tended by local people. Enjoy lunch in Urubamba before continuing to Ollantaytambo, one of the few remaining Inca cities in the Sacred Valley that has retained its original Inca urban planning. We will climb up the terraces toward the Temple of the Sun, where we can enjoy views of the valley and see the quarries that provided the stones for Ollantaytambo. Day 7: LAKE TITICACA, LOS UROS, AND AMANTANI ISLAND
Awake early to catch the breathtaking sunrise across Lake Titicaca before enjoying a delicious breakfast at the hotel.
Today’s tours explore the eclectic beauty and diversity of life on Lake Titicaca, the largest lake in South America and the highest navigable lake in the entire world. First, you will take a boat ride to the Uros Islands, stunning man-made islands carefully created from woven reeds that are constantly replenished. The Uros Islands are an ancient community that has lived off the natural resources of the lake for thousands of years. Then we continue our journey on the lake to Amantani Island. Your host family will meet you at the port and take you to their home for a typical lunch made from fresh produce. In the late afternoon, you can climb to the highest point on the island to see the sunset. After dinner prepared by your hosts, the family will dress you up in traditional local clothing and take you to the community hall for a celebration.
